summaryrefslogtreecommitdiffstats
path: root/container-disc/src
diff options
context:
space:
mode:
authorMorten Tokle <mortent@oath.com>2018-02-20 00:26:42 +0100
committerMorten Tokle <mortent@oath.com>2018-02-20 00:26:42 +0100
commitc3f1805819a05096024e40adefb2eab2e7cb857a (patch)
tree2affd2fc896eefa0fe3da830710b68471248b608 /container-disc/src
parentd94b9fe55e3ec6aef06972ade555b69ea2b4c189 (diff)
parentf5392f2996bef6e2c637d53d58f5867c4c0339f8 (diff)
Merge branch 'master' into mortent/ckms
Diffstat (limited to 'container-disc/src')
-rw-r--r--container-disc/src/main/java/com/yahoo/container/jdisc/component/Deconstructor.java4
1 files changed, 4 insertions, 0 deletions
diff --git a/container-disc/src/main/java/com/yahoo/container/jdisc/component/Deconstructor.java b/container-disc/src/main/java/com/yahoo/container/jdisc/component/Deconstructor.java
index b83dd6175e1..a986fbc794b 100644
--- a/container-disc/src/main/java/com/yahoo/container/jdisc/component/Deconstructor.java
+++ b/container-disc/src/main/java/com/yahoo/container/jdisc/component/Deconstructor.java
@@ -40,10 +40,14 @@ public class Deconstructor implements ComponentDeconstructor {
executor.schedule(new DestructComponentTask(abstractComponent), delay, TimeUnit.SECONDS);
}
} else if (component instanceof Provider) {
+ log.info("Starting deconstruction of " + component);
((Provider)component).deconstruct();
+ log.info("Finished deconstructing " + component);
} else if (component instanceof SharedResource) {
// No need to delay release, as jdisc does ref-counting
+ log.info("Starting deconstruction of " + component);
((SharedResource)component).release();
+ log.info("Finished deconstructing " + component);
}
}